Once the design stage is finished, the next action is PCB fabrication. This entails taking the layout and changing it right into a physical prototype, an essential step where different products, such as FR-4 or Rogers substratums, are meticulously picked based upon their efficiency features like thermal conductivity, strength, and cost. The selection of products can greatly influence the residential properties of the end product, especially for applications requiring flexibility or high-frequency performance. Manufacturers make use of numerous approaches for PCB production consisting of common printed circuit card methods in addition to advanced processes suitable for developing high-speed digital circuits and high-frequency RF circuits.
The assembly of the circuitry, understood as PCB assembly (PCBA), is where the electronic components are mounted onto the PCB. This step can consist of methods such as surface mount technology (SMT), which has become widespread as a result of its effectiveness and capability to use smaller sized components, permitting more compact designs. The assembly approach is selected based on the details demands of the project, such as complexity, surface, and volume restrictions. Along with conventional rigid PCBs, there is growing interest in flexible printed circuits (FPCs) and rigid-flexible PCBs that integrate the benefits of both flexible and rigid circuits. These kinds of circuits are commonly utilized in small devices where area cost savings and lightweight qualities are essential, such as in consumer electronics, aerospace applications, and medical devices. The flexible circuit manufacturing process entails unique methods that enable for bending and flexing without jeopardizing electrical stability, making them a preferred selection for advanced electronics.
The surge of HDI technology has transformed PCB fabrication, leading the method for smaller sized, much more complex designs that need accurate microvias and the usage of advanced manufacturing methods. HDI PCBs employ greater wiring densities, smaller sized traces, and via sizes, making it possible for multi-layer buildings that maximize signal stability while lowering space.

Along with typical rigid PCBs, the sector is additionally witnessing an increased passion in rigid-flex PCBs, which integrate the benefits of rigid and flexible circuits right into one board. This hybrid solution uses enhanced sturdiness and design versatility, which is particularly beneficial in applications that need movement and versatility without endangering on capability. Rigid-flex boards reduce the need for ports, consequently reducing the size and weight of assemblies, which is crucial for compact and lightweight electronic devices.

Arising materials such as aluminum PCBs, ceramic PCBs, and metal core substratums are being made use of to boost heat dissipation and dependability in high-performance applications. Metal core PCBs are significantly discovered in the auto and LED lighting markets due to their capacity to manage heat much more efficiently than conventional FR-4 products.

Environmental and regulatory criteria are increasingly important in the PCB manufacturing market. Manufacturers need to take into consideration RoHS compliance and the use of lead-free products to satisfy global regulations aimed at minimizing hazardous materials in electronics.
